PHP【PHP8】コンストラクタのプロパティを省略する php8からプロパティの値を定義するときに、コンストラクタに初期値と一緒に書いて、省略して定義できるようになりました。この記事ではphp7以前のプロパティの定義方法と、php8でのプロパティ定義方法を実際にコードを書いてみて試しています。公...2020.12.30PHPプログラミング
PHP【PHP8】属性(attribute)を使ってみる php8から使えるようになった属性(Attribute)を使ってみました。C#などでは属性を使ったりみたことはあったのですが、あまりいちから書くことがなかったので、今回は属性を自作してみました。属性を使って、2つのことを試してみました。- ...2020.12.28PHPプログラミング
docker【PHP8】docker環境作成と名前付き引数を試してみる php8を実行できる動作環境を作成して、php8の新しい機能の名前付き引数を試してみました。docker環境作成こちらで作ったdocker-compose.ymlを少しゴニョゴニョして、php8の動作環境を作成してみました。mysql8を入...2020.12.25dockerPHPプログラミング
プログラミング【PHPとLaravelで教材作成】Techpitで教材を執筆しました! Techpitはプログラミングの教材を販売・購入できるサイトです。公式サイトはこちらです。今回はこちらで教材を作成して、販売を開始しました🥳販売を開始した教材はこちらです。PHPとLaravelで、それぞれevernote風のメモアプリを作...2020.12.23プログラミング
プログラミングvscodeでphp開発時のおすすめ拡張機能(プラグイン)10選 vscodeでphp開発時のおすすめ拡張機能(プラグイン)10選最近C#も書くことが増えてきて、phpstormだけ起動しておけばOK。な状態でなくなってきたので、vscodeに環境を移行しました。git管理も含めて、今使っているプラグイン...2020.12.21プログラミング
LaravelLaravelでブラウザのリロード(再読み込み)を判定する Laravelでブラウザのリロード(再読み込み)を判定するLaravelで、リロードの判定をする必要があったので、セッションを使ってやってみました。初期表示の画面でボタンを押されたときにGetリクエストで何かの処理をして、初期表示のメソッド...2020.12.18Laravelプログラミング
C#VS for Macでデバッグが効かない(Error: 0x80131c3c) VS for Macでデバッグが効かない(Error: 0x80131c3c)ある日突然、デバッグしようとすると下記のエラーが発生して、デバッグができなくなりました。ビルドはできるけど、functionsが全く動かなくなってしまいました。ツ...2020.12.12C#
C#C#のMagick.Net (ImageMagick)の使い方 C#のMagick.Net (ImageMagick)の使い方C#(Azure Function)でImageMagickを使ったので、使い方や発生したエラー・サンプルコードを記載しています。「画像を縮小した後に拡大して、画像の容量を減らす...2020.12.11C#プログラミング
PHPphpDocumentorの使い方【コメントからドキュメント作成】 phpDocumentorを使ってみたので、使い方をまとめています。phpDocumentorはphpで書かれているソースコードからドキュメントを作成してくれるツールです。phpのバージョンは7.2.5以降でないと使えません。公式のサイトは...2020.12.05PHPプログラミング